Founded in 1893 as New Haven Normal School, the university has evolved to its current-day status as a modern, diversified center of higher learning with both undergraduate and graduate programs. One of four comprehensive universities in the 17 member Connecticut State Colleges and Universities System, the cornerstones of its mission are excellence, social justice, access, and engagement. The Division of Student Affairs offers a full range of programs and services in support of Southern’s 11,100 strikingly diverse residential, commuter, and part-time undergraduate and graduate students. It works in strong partnership with the faculty and the division of Academic Affairs. The VPSA’s broad portfolio includes residence life, student life, judicial affairs, drug and alcohol programs, the Women’s Center, the Disability Resource Center, health and wellness programs and resources, multicultural student activities, career services, counseling services, student supportive services, the Adanti Student Center, and the John Lyman Center for the Performing Arts.
The VPSA reports directly to the president, is a valued member of the University Cabinet, and is assisted by an Assistant Vice President/Dean of Students. The student affairs staff of 70 dedicated full- and part-time members are wholly committed to ensuring student success.
